Output 3540844aaa8ffae6d6cbeaa0595b85577082ceb197fb5c4ec1b7b2ae2ddd8d54:4

value
6238020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 491fc45b76a244065dc7a85864ff380eb394a517 OP_EQUAL
address
38MfJkxPkpwsZxkyfESwjdaKBdXrV8DpWr
transaction
3540844aaa8ffae6d6cbeaa0595b85577082ceb197fb5c4ec1b7b2ae2ddd8d54
confirmations
26698
spent
true